Output ef6f777a426c8c1758c8aec1c7b66315fd508850907d4455602a4187182dc4e3:1

value
17411594
script pubkey
OP_0 OP_PUSHBYTES_20 1f66feaca885c684c7301909c0872cc647aee5bd
address
bc1qran0at9gshrgf3esryyuppevcer6aedap2pf9h
transaction
ef6f777a426c8c1758c8aec1c7b66315fd508850907d4455602a4187182dc4e3
confirmations
79603
spent
true